      Layer 1: Immediate Respiratory Irritation

      Upon inhaling bleach fumes, the first line of defense—your respiratory system—bears the brunt. Chlorine, the active ingredient in bleach, is a potent irritant. Symptoms such as coughing, wheezing, and shortness of breath can manifest almost instantly. This acute irritation is due to the chemical’s ability to inflame the lining of the nose, throat, and lungs. In severe cases, bronchial spasms may occur, restricting airflow and necessitating immediate medical attention.

      Layer 2: Chronic Respiratory Conditions

      Repeated exposure to bleach fumes doesn’t just cause transient discomfort; it can pave the way for chronic respiratory issues. Long-term inhalation has been linked to the development of asthma, particularly in susceptible individuals. The chronic inflammation caused by bleach can scar lung tissue, reducing lung capacity over time. Furthermore, studies suggest an increased risk of developing chronic obstructive pulmonary disease (COPD), a debilitating condition characterized by persistent coughing and difficulty breathing.

      Practical Measures: Mitigating the Risks

      Given these multi-faceted hazards, it’s crucial to adopt safe practices when using bleach:

      1. Ventilation is Key: Always work in a well-ventilated area, preferably outdoors or with windows wide open.
      2. Protective Gear: Wear a mask (preferably an N95 respirator) and gloves to minimize exposure.
      3. Dilution Matters: Never use undiluted bleach; follow product instructions meticulously.
      4. Limit Exposure Time: Take frequent breaks and avoid prolonged cleaning sessions.
      5. Immediate Action in Case of Exposure: If symptoms arise, move to fresh air immediately and seek medical help if necessary.
